The Agony of Incorrect Wiring: What's Really at Stake?
Don't let the fear of choosing the wrong wire paralyze your DIY spirit! The consequences of using the incorrect electrical wire can be severe and, frankly, expensive. Think about it:
- Wasted Energy & Money: Undersized wires create resistance, meaning power is lost as heat before it even reaches your device. For solar setups, this translates directly to less power generated and higher energy bills. For audio, it means a weaker signal and disappointing sound quality.
- Overheating & Fire Hazards: This is the big one. Wires that can't handle the amperage required will overheat. This can melt insulation, damage sensitive electronics, and, in the worst-case scenario, start a fire. Your safety and your home are on the line.
- Poor Performance & Project Failure: Whether it's a flickering light, a silent speaker, or a car that won't start, the wrong wire can cripple your project. You’ll be left troubleshooting endlessly, wondering why your carefully planned creation isn't working as expected.
- Shortened Lifespan of Equipment: Consistently running equipment with inadequate wiring puts undue stress on components, significantly reducing their operational life. You’ll be replacing parts far sooner than you should.

2. The Versatile Communicator: 18 Gauge Stranded Hook-Up Wire (For Electronics, Signal, and Low-Power Applications)
Not every project needs a power surge. Many intricate DIY endeavors involve delicate electronics, signal transmission, or low-voltage lighting. For these tasks, you need a wire that's flexible, easy to work with, and perfectly suited for signal integrity. Meet the 18 Gauge Stranded Hook-Up Wire kit – your go-to for all things electronic and signal-related.
Why 18 Gauge Stranded Wire is Essential:
- Flexibility is Key: Stranded copper conductors make this wire incredibly flexible. This is crucial when working in tight spaces, routing wires through cramped enclosures, or making frequent bends without risking wire breakage.
- Ideal for Signal Integrity: 18 AWG is a common gauge for signal wires in electronics and audio, ensuring clean data or audio transmission without degradation.
- Easy to Solder and Terminate: The stranded nature makes it easy to strip, twist, and solder, speeding up your assembly process.
- Color-Coded Convenience: This specific kit comes in multiple colors (Red, Blue, Green, Yellow, Black, White). This is a lifesaver for organizing complex wiring harnesses, making troubleshooting and future modifications a breeze. No more guessing which wire goes where!
- Appropriate Voltage Rating: With a 300-volt rating, it's perfectly safe for most low-voltage DC electronics and signal applications.
Perfect For:
- Hobbyist Electronics: Arduino projects, Raspberry Pi setups, breadboarding, and general circuit prototyping.
- Audio and Speaker Connections: Connecting small speakers, internal wiring for audio devices, or signal leads.
- Automotive Electronics: Wiring dashboards, sensors, small accessories, or interior lighting.
- LED Lighting Projects: Powering runs of LED strips or individual LEDs where high current isn't a concern.
- General Wiring Tasks: Anywhere you need a reliable, easy-to-handle wire for low-power DC circuits.

3. The High-Temperature Hero: 10 Gauge Silicone Wire (For Extreme Conditions and Flexibility)
Sometimes, your DIY project throws a curveball – extreme temperatures, tight bends, or the need for exceptional flexibility in a demanding environment. This is where silicone wire shines. The 10 Gauge Silicone Wire offers a fantastic combination of robust current handling (thicker than 18 AWG, suitable for moderate to high power needs) and unparalleled resistance to heat, cold, and harsh conditions.
Why Silicone Wire is Your Secret Weapon:
- Extreme Temperature Resistance: Silicone insulation is renowned for its ability to withstand incredibly high and low temperatures, far beyond standard PVC. This makes it perfect for engine bays, near heat sources, or in environments with drastic temperature fluctuations.
- Superb Flexibility: Despite its gauge, silicone wire is remarkably soft and flexible. It bends easily without kinking or cracking, making it ideal for routing in tight or complex spaces where rigid wire would be a nightmare.
- High Voltage & Current Handling: 10 AWG is a substantial gauge capable of handling significant amperage (check specific ratings, but generally suitable for up to 30A depending on application and length), making it great for moderate power needs. Its voltage rating is also typically high (often 600V).
- Resistance to Chemicals and Abrasion: Silicone offers excellent resistance to oils, fuels, solvents, and abrasion, further enhancing its durability in tough conditions.
- Long Service Life: Due to its resilience, silicone wire is known for its longevity, even in harsh operating environments.
Perfect For:
- RC Vehicles and Drones: High-current connections requiring flexibility and heat resistance.
- Robotics and Automation: Moving joints, manipulators, and high-power components where flexibility is key.
- Automotive Applications: Engine compartments, high-draw accessories, or anywhere near heat sources.
- High-Performance Audio: Powering amplifiers or subwoofers where heat might be a concern.
- Anywhere Heat or Extreme Flexibility is Required: From 3D printer hotends to industrial equipment.
